1.Comparison on Ameliorating Effect of Arisaematis Rhizoma and Arisaematis Rhizoma Preparatum on Allergic Asthma in Rats
Ting ZOU ; Jing WANG ; Xu WU ; Kai YANG ; Surong HE ; Lian ZHONG ; Changli WANG ; Chongbo ZHAO
Chinese Journal of Experimental Traditional Medical Formulae 2024;30(1):120-129
ObjectiveTo investigate the therapeutic effects and difference in the effects of Arisaematis Rhizoma (AR) before and after processing (i.e., Arisaematis Rhizoma Preparatum, ARP) with Zingiberis Rhizoma Recens-Alumen on allergic asthma in rats and to provide a basis for the theory of processing improving the efficacy. MethodA rat model of allergic asthma was established in 70 SD rats by intraperitoneal injection of ovalbumin (OVA)-aluminum hydroxide. The rats were administrated with the aqueous extracts of AR (1.2, 0.3 g∙kg-1) and ARP (1.2, 0.3 g∙kg-1) aqueous extracts by gavage, and montelukast sodium (0.001 g∙kg-1) was used as the positive drug. The T helper cell type 1/type 2 (Th1/Th2) ratio in the serum and bronchoalveolar lavage fluid (BALF) and percentages of inflammatory cells in BALF were determined. Polymerase chain reaction (PCR) was employed to determine the mRNA level of mucin 5AC (MUC5AC) in the lung tissue. The pathological changes in the lung tissue were observed by hematoxylin-eosin (HE) staining and PAS staining. Immunohistochemical assay was employed to measure the expression of c-Jun amino-terminal kinase (JNK), extracellular signal regulated protein kinase (ERK), and p38 mitogen-activated protein kinase (p38 MAPK) in rat lung tissue. Western blot was employed to determine the protein levels of ERK, p-ERK, JNK, p-JNK, p38, p-p38 in the lung tissue. The effects of AR and ARP were compared based on overall desirability. ResultCompared with the blank group, the levels of interleukin-12 (IL-12) and γ interferon (IFN-γ) in serum and BALF of rats in the model group were significantly lower (P<0.05, P<0.01), and the levels of interleukin-4 (IL-4), interleukin-5 (IL-5) and interleukin-13 (IL-13) were significantly higher (P<0.05, P<0.01). Compared with the model group, the serum and BALF contents of IL-12 and IFN-γ in rats in the montelukast sodium group, high-dose AR group and high-dose ARP group were significantly higher (P<0.05, P<0.01), and the contents of IL-4, IL-5 and IL-13 were significantly lower (P<0.05, P<0.01), and the serum contents of IFN-γ in rats in the low-dose AR group and low-dose ARP group were in BALF was significantly higher (P<0.05) and IL-4 and IL-13 were significantly lower (P<0.05, P<0.01), the percentages of macrophages, lymphocytes, neutrophils, and eosinophils were reduced in BALF, and the expression of JNK/ERK/p38 MAPK signaling pathway and MUC5AC protein was inhibited in lung tissues. Overall assessment of the normalized analysis revealed that the ARP group was slightly more potent than the AR group after administration of the same dose. ConclusionAR and ARP can effectively treat allergic asthma by inhibiting JNK/ERK/p38 MAPK signaling pathway, and the effect is better after concoction, which can provide data support for its "concoction efficiency".
2.High expression of ATP5A1 in gastric carcinoma is correlated with a poor prognosis and enhanced glucose metabolism in tumor cells
Jingjing YANG ; Lixia YIN ; Ting DUAN ; Minzhu NIU ; Zhendong HE ; Xinrui CHEN ; Xiaofeng ZHANG ; Jing LI ; Zhijun GENG ; Lugen ZUO
Journal of Southern Medical University 2024;44(5):974-980
Objective To analyze the expression level of ATP5A1 in gastric carcinoma and its influence on the prognosis of the patients and glucose metabolism in the tumor cells.Methods We retrospectively analyzed the data of 115 patients undergoing radical resection of gastric carcinoma in our hospital from February,2013 to November,2016.ATP5A1 expression in the surgical specimens were detected using immunohistochemistry,and the long-term prognosis of the patients with high(n=58)and low ATP5A1 expression(n=57)were analyzed.In gastric carcinoma MGC803 cells,the effects of lentivirus-mediated ATP5A1 knockdown or overexpression on glucose metabolism were investigated.We also observed the growth and glucose metabolism of xenografts derived from MGC803 cells with ATP5A1 knockdown or overexpression in nude mice.Results ATP5A1 was significantly overexpressed in gastric carcinoma tissues in close correlation with blood CEA and CA19-9 levels,pathological grade,T stage and N stage(P<0.05).ATP5A1 overexpression was an independent risk factor for a significantly lowered 5-year survival rate of patients with gastric carcinoma(P<0.05).ROC curve analysis demonstrated the predictive value of high ATP5A1 expression for the patients'prognosis(P<0.001).In MGC803 cells,ATP5A1 overexpression significantly up-regulated cellular glucose uptake and lactate production and increased the protein levels of HK2,PFK1,and LDHA(P<0.05),while ATP5A1 knockdown produced the opposite changes(P<0.05).In the tumor-bearing mice,overexpression of ATP5A1 increased glucose metabolism of the tumor cells and promoted tumor growth(P<0.05).Overexpression of ATP5A1 promoted the expressions of p-JNK and p-JUN in MGC803 cells(P<0.05),and the JNK inhibitor SP600125 significantly inhibited the enhancement of cellular glucose metabolism induced by ATP5A1 overexpression(P<0.05).Conclusion High ATP5A1 expression in gastric cancer is associated a poor long-term prognosis of the patients,and its effect is mediated at least partly by promoting glucose metabolism of the cells through the JNK/JUN pathway.
3.Clinical Efficacy of Bushen Yij ing Decoction for the Treatment of Xerophthalmia of Kidney Yang Deficiency Type and the Analysis of Th1/Th17 Cytokines
Wen-Jing HU ; Ting-Ting HU ; Zhang-Qing HE ; Wen-Fen CHEN ; De-Li ZENG ; Jun ZENG
Journal of Guangzhou University of Traditional Chinese Medicine 2024;41(5):1213-1219
Objective To investigate the clinical efficacy of Bushen Yijing Decoction for the treatment of xerophthalmia of kidney yang deficiency type and to observe its effect on serum Th1/Th17 cytokines.Methods From January 2021 to January 2023,a total of 96 patients with xerophthalmia of kidney yang deficiency type were selected as the study objects.According to the treatment methods,the patients were divided into observation group and control group,with 48 cases in each group.The control group was treated with Sodium Hyaluronate Eye Drops externally,and the observation group was given oral use of Bushen Yijing Decoction together with Sodium Hyaluronate Eye Drops externally.The course of treatment for the two groups covered 21 days.The changes of tear film break-up time(BUT),corneal fluorescein staining(FL)score,SchirmerⅠtest(SIT)value,serum Th1/Th17 cytokines,Ocular Surface Disease Index(OSDI)questionnaire scores,and 25-Item National Eye Institute Visual Function Questionnaire(NEI-VFQ-25)score in the two groups were observed before and after treatment.Moreover,the clinical efficacy and incidence of adverse reactions were compared between the two groups.Results(1)After 21 days of treatment,the total effective rate of the observation group was 95.83%(46/48),and that of the control group was 70.83%(34/48).The intergroup comparison(tested by chi-square test)showed that the clinical efficacy of the observation group was significantly superior to that of the control group(P<0.01).(2)After treatment,the ocular surface function indicators of BUT and SIT values in the two groups were higher and the FL values were lower than those before treatment(P<0.05).The increase of BUT and SIT values and the decrease of FL values in the observation group were significantly superior to those in the control group(P<0.01).(3)After treatment,the levels of serum cytokines of interleukin 17(IL-17),tumor necrosis factor alpha(TNF-α)and interferon gamma(IFN-γ)in the two groups were lower than those before treatment(P<0.05),and the decrease of serum IL-17,TNF-α and IFN-γ levels in the observation group was significantly superior to that in the control group(P<0.01).(4)After treatment,the questionnaire scores of OSDI in the two groups were lower and the NEI-VFQ-25 scores were higher than those before treatment(P<0.05).The decrease of OSDI scores and the increase of NEI-VFQ-25 scores in the observation group were significantly superior to those in the control group(P<0.01).(5)The incidence of adverse reactions in the observation group was 4.17%(2/48),and that in the control group was 8.33%(4/48).There was no significant difference between the two groups(P>0.05).Conclusion Bushen Yijing Decoction can enhance the clinical efficacy of xerophthalmia of kidney yang deficiency type,and the decoction is effective on alleviating the eye discomforts,improving the ocular surface function of patients,regulating the levels of Th1/Th17 cytokines,and relieving the inflammatory response without inducing severe adverse reactions while with high safety.
4.Clinical significance of IL-18 and IL-18-binding protein in bone marrow of patients with myelodysplastic syndrome
Ting WANG ; Ningyuan RAN ; Qiulin CHEN ; Donglan LIU ; Mengtong ZANG ; Nianbin LI ; Xin HE ; Jing GUAN ; Rong FU ; Zonghong SHAO
Chinese Journal of Hematology 2024;45(3):284-289
Objective:To analyze the level and clinical significance of IL-18 and IL-18-binding protein (BP) in the bone marrow of patients with myelodysplastic syndrome (MDS) .Methods:A total of 43 newly diagnosed patients with MDS who were admitted to the Department of Hematology, Tianjin Medical University General Hospital, from July 2020 to February 2021 were randomly selected. The control group consisted of 14 patients with acute myeloid leukemia (AML) and 25 patients with iron-deficiency anemia (IDA). The levels of IL-18 and IL-18 BP in the bone marrow supernatant were measured, and their correlations with MDS severity, as well as the functionality of CD8 + T cells and natural killer cells, was analyzed. Results:The levels of IL-18, IL-18 BP, and free IL-18 (fIL-18) in the bone marrow supernatant of patients with MDS were higher than in the IDA group. The level of fIL-18 was linearly and negatively correlated with the MDS-International Prognostic Scoring System (IPSS) score. IL-18 receptor (IL-18Rα) expression on CD8 + T cells in the MDS group was lower than in the IDA group, and the levels of fIL-18 and IL-18Rα were positively correlated with CD8 + T-cell function in the MDS group. Conclusion:IL-18 BP antagonizes IL-18, leading to a decrease in fIL-18 in the bone marrow microenvironment of patients with MDS, affecting CD8 + T-cell function, which is closely related to MDS severity; therefore, it may become a new target for MDS treatment.
5.Therapeutic effect of Shensong Yangxin Capsule on patients with paroxysmal atrial fibrillation and its effect on serum CA125,BNP and Hey levels
Bin-Hao SHI ; Jing-Ting HE ; Jian-Fei WANG
Chinese Journal of cardiovascular Rehabilitation Medicine 2024;33(5):559-563
Objective:To explore the therapeutic effect of Shensong Yangxin capsule on patients with paroxysmal at-rial fibrillation(PAF)and its effect on serum levels of carbohydrate antigen 125(CA125),brain natriuretic peptide(BNP)and homocysteine(Hcy).Methods:A total of 106 PAF patients treated in Anhui No.2 Provincial People's Hospital between January 2020 and December 2020 were selected,randomly divided into control group(n=53)and observation group(n=53).The patients in the control group were treated with amiodarone hydrochloride tablets combined with placebo,and the patients in the observation group were treated with amiodarone hydrochloride tab-lets combined with Shensong Yangxin capsule.After 3-month treatment,the clinical efficacy,serum CA125,BNP,Hcy levels,P wave dispersion and atrial fibrillation attack frequency were compared between the two groups.Results:The total effective rate in the observation group was significantly higher than that of control group(94.34%vs.77.36%,P=0.012).Compared with control group after treatment,observation group showed a sig-nificant reduction in serum levels of CA125[(48.27±5.31)U/ml vs.(35.03±6.51)U/ml],BNP[(223.27±53.25)pg/ml vs.(156.03±33.86)pg/ml],Hcy[(14.34±3.72)μmol/L vs.(12.67±3.13)μmol/L],P wave dispersion[(46.03±3.52)ms vs.(35.27±3.31)ms]and atrial fibrillation attack frequency[(8.65±2.13)times/month vs.(4.25±1.02)times/month](P<0.05 or<0.01).Conclusion:Shensong Yangxin capsule can significantly improve the clinical efficacy,reduce serum levels of CA125,BNP and Hcy,and reduce atrial fibrilla-tion attack frequency in patients with paroxysmal atrial fibrillation,which is worthy of promotion and application.

7.Advances of Metal-Organic Framework Composites in Electrochemical Detection of Environmental Pollutants
Jian-Xia GU ; Hai-Xuan WANG ; Jing-Ting HE ; Jian BAI ; Lu-Yun MA
Chinese Journal of Analytical Chemistry 2024;52(8):1061-1071
With the continuous development of science and technology,environmental pollution has become increasingly severe,which makes environmental monitoring crucial.In recent years,electrochemical sensing strategy has attracted wide attention due to its advantages such as low cost,easy operation and fast detection speed.However,the detection performance still faces many challenges such as low sensitivity,high limit of detection and poor selectivity.Metal-organic frameworks(MOFs)is a kind of ordered network porous crystal formed by the coordination bond of organic ligands and metal ions/ion clusters,which can be used to prepare high-performance electrode materials for construction of electrochemical sensors because of their characteristics of large specific surface area,adjustable pore size and diverse structure.However,the poor conductivity and stability of MOFs result in poor electrochemical detection performance,which seriously limits their extensive applications in the field of electrochemistry.Combining MOFs with other functional materials can not only overcome the inherent defects of MOFs but also have the superior properties of both MOFs and functional materials,and the synergistic effect between MOFs and functional materials is conducive to improving the detection performance.Therefore,MOFs composites have been widely used in the electrochemical detection of environmental pollutants.This paper reviewed the applications progress of electrochemical sensors based on MOFs composites(MOFs combine with carbon materials,conductive polymers,metal nanoparticles or MOFs)in detection of environmental pollutants(Pesticides,heavy metal ions,phenolic compounds and nitrites)in the past five years.The prospects and challenges of electrochemical sensors based on MOFs composites for detection of environmental pollutants were also discussed.
8.Autosomal recessive polycystic kidney disease in a girl
Xin-Yu XU ; Qing-Mei ZHOU ; Yun-Fen TIAN ; Qiong ZHAO ; Han PAN ; Qian-Ting CHEN ; Yu-Mei LUO ; Zheng-Zheng GUO ; Tian-He LI ; Jing-Hui YANG
Chinese Journal of Contemporary Pediatrics 2024;26(9):954-960
A 5-year-old girl was admitted due to one episode of melena and one episode of hematemesis.Upon admission,gastroscopy revealed esophageal and gastric varices.Abdominal CT scan,MRI,and color Doppler ultrasound suggested cirrhosis,intrahepatic bile duct dilation,and bilateral kidney enlargement.Genetic testing identified compound heterozygous mutations in the PKHD1 gene:c.2264C>T(p.Pro755Leu)and c.1886T>C(p.Val629Ala).The c.2264C>T(p.Pro755Leu)mutation is a known pathogenic variant with previous reports,while c.1886T>C(p.Val629Ala)is a novel mutation predicted to have pathogenic potential according to Mutation Taster and PolyPhen2.The child was diagnosed with autosomal recessive polycystic kidney disease.In children presenting with gastrointestinal bleeding without obvious causes,particularly those with liver or kidney disease,consideration should be given to the possibility of autosomal recessive polycystic kidney disease,and genetic testing should be conducted for definitive diagnosis when necessary.
9.Aggressive natural killer cell leukemia with hemophagocytic lymphohistiocytosis:a case report
Jing-Hui YANG ; Qing-Mei ZHOU ; Xin-Yu XU ; Xiang-Mei YAO ; Yu-Mei LUO ; Qian-Ting CHEN ; Zheng-Zheng GUO ; Tian-He LI
Chinese Journal of Contemporary Pediatrics 2024;26(11):1225-1230
A boy,aged 14 years,was admitted due to recurrent cough and expectoration for more than 1 month,with aggravation and fever for 2 days. After admission,he presented with tachypnea and a significant reduction in transcutaneous oxygen saturation,and emergency chest CT examination showed large patchy exudation and consolidation of both lungs. The boy was given tracheal intubation and invasive mechanical ventilation immediately,and his condition was improved after active symptomatic treatment. On the 10th day of hospitalization,the boy experienced fever again,and the laboratory tests showed positive results for Epstein-Barr virus and Mycoplasma antibody IgM,along with pancytopenia,elevated triglycerides,decreased fibrinogen,and increased levels of ferritin and soluble CD25. The boy was diagnosed with hemophagocytic lymphohistiocytosis. Bone marrow biopsy showed the presence of atypical lymphocytes,and aggressive natural killer cell leukemia was considered according to clinical manifestations and flow cytometry immunophenotype. Therefore,the possibility of hemophagocytic lymphohistiocytosis should be suspected in case of severe infection with pancytopenia and rapid disease progression,and hematological malignancies should also be ruled out. Bone marrow biopsy should be performed as early as possible to make a confirmed diagnosis and perform timely treatment.
10.Development and in vivo biomechanics of goat mobile artificial lumbar spine complex
Feng ZHANG ; Xi-Jing HE ; Jian-Tao LIU ; Rui WANG ; Jie QIN ; Quan-Jin ZANG ; Ting ZHANG ; Zhi-Yu LIU
China Journal of Orthopaedics and Traumatology 2024;37(3):281-287
Objective Mobile artificial lumbar complex(MALC)which suitable for reconstruction after subtotal lumbar resection in goats was developed,and to test stability of the complex and postoperative lumbar segmental motor function.Methods Eighteen male boer goats aged from 1 to 2 years old(weighted from 35 to 45 kg)were selected and divided into con-trol group,fusion group and non-fusion group,with 6 goats in each group.According to preoperative CT scans and MRI exami-nations of lumbar,the goat MALC was designed and performed by 3D printed for non-fusion group.Operation was performed on three groups respectively,and only vertebral body and disc were exposed in control group.In fusion group,L4 part of vertebral body and the upper and lower complete disc tissues were removed,and the lumbar spine bone plate fixation was performed with titanium mesh bone grafting.In non-fusion group,vertebral body and disc were removed in the same way,and MALC was im-planted.AP and lateral X-rays of lumbar vertebrae in goat were taken at 6 months after surgery,in order to understand whether the plant was dislocated,displaced and fractured.Biomechanical tests were performed on the specimens by mechanical instru-ment to measure range of motion(ROM)of L2,3,L,4,L4,5intervertebral space and the overall ROM of L2-5 lumbar vertebrae.Results MALC of lumbar vertebra was designed by 3D printing,and its component artificial vertebrae and upper and lower ar-tificial end plates were manufactured.The semi-spherical structure was fabricated by precision lathe using high-crosslinked polyethylene material,and the prosthesis was assembled.Postoperative AP and lateral X-rays of lumbar vertebra at 6 months showed the implant position of implant and MALC were good without displacement and dislocation.In vitro biomechanical test of lumbar vertebrae specimens:(1)There were no statistical significance in ROM of lumbar intervertebral space flexion and extension,lateral flexion and rotation on L.4 and L4,5,between non-fusion group and control group(P>0.05),while ROM of fu-sion group was significantly reduced compared with the other two groups(P<0.05).There were no significant difference in ROM of L2.3 intervertebral flexion and extension,lateral flexion and rotation between non-fusion group and control group(P>0.05),while fusion group was significantly increased compared with the other two groups(P<0.001).(2)There was no signifi-cant difference in overall lumbar ROM of L2-5(P>0.05).Conclusion The individual MALC could restore intervertebral height of lumbar vertebra while maintaining the stability of lumbar vertebra and re-establishing motor function of lumbar space.
